Industrial Loading Dock LED Lights for Warehouses, Distribution Centers, and Manufacturing Facilities

Since pioneering the first-ever loading dock light over fifty years ago, Phoenix has maintained its position as a trusted industry leader in dock lighting solutions. The company offers a versatile range of industry-leading loading dock arms that are designed to work seamlessly with two types of dock light heads: the modular plastic Docklite® head and the metal DLA2 head. Both options are engineered for durability, stability, and user-friendly operation, ensuring reliable performance in demanding loading dock environments.

The modular dock light arms come in two standard lengths, 40 inches and 60 inches, to accommodate the varying needs of new construction projects or refurbishment efforts. These arms are constructed from 1.60-inch square steel tubing and feature a double strut design that provides the strength necessary to support any combination of lights, fans, or other accessories. The arms incorporate lateral mobility joints, washers at all joints, and bushings at bracket joints to facilitate smooth movement and reduce wear. Finished in a safety yellow powder coat, the arms include zinc-plated hardware and are mounted with a powder-coated steel bracket for secure installation.

The modular plastic Docklite® head is built to endure the toughest conditions typically found on loading docks. It features a high-temperature polymer housing and a zinc-plated steel wire lamp guard for impact protection, while the hardware is zinc plated for corrosion resistance. Designed to accommodate a 15W PAR 38 LED lamp, the Docklite® head includes a spring-loaded socket assembly to absorb accidental impacts from forklifts or dock doors, making it particularly suited for harsh dock environments. The head is powered by a 120V, 60Hz source and is wired with a 22-inch cord that terminates in a recessed three-prong IEC (C-14) type plug. Its ambient operating temperature range spans from -40°C to +25°C. The Docklite® head is ETL and cETL certified to UL 1598 standards for damp locations, and CSA C22.2 No. 250.0 equivalency ensures broad compliance. This plastic head carries a three-year warranty.

In addition to the plastic head option, Phoenix offers the metal DLA2 LED head, which features a robust cast aluminum housing and an impact-resistant clear polycarbonate lens. Its stainless steel hardware provides enhanced corrosion resistance, and the light source is a 9W LED producing 1,100 lumens with a 25° square beam angle for focused illumination. The DLA2 head operates on a 120V, 60Hz power source and includes a 22-inch cord with a recessed three-prong IEC (C-14) plug. It supports an ambient temperature range of -40°C to +50°C and is backed by a lifetime warranty, reflecting its rugged construction and long service life.

Both dock light heads can be paired with the 40- or 60-inch double strut arms, which feature an integrated on-off switch and two IEC-type receptacles, allowing users to plug in and support the weight of the dock light heads and optional fans. The arms come with a 72-inch cord and a NEMA 5-15 plug for easy connection to power sources.
